Cataract

A cataract is a clouding of the lens, mostly due to aging. Your vision becomes blurry and colours will fade. Early on the symptoms may be improved with new glasses to see sharply again. After a while this won’t help anymore and a surgery is recommended.

The diagnosis is made by an ophthalmologist by observing the lens combined with a measurement of the visual acuity, to see what’s the impact of the cataract.

If a cataract surgery will be performed, some extra measurements will be done to calculate the power of the implant.
